TTFB Company Limited (TPEX:2729)
192.00
-1.50 (-0.78%)
Aug 15, 2025, 1:30 PM CST
TTFB Company Income Statement
Financials in millions TWD. Fiscal year is January - December.
Millions TWD. Fiscal year is Jan - Dec.
Fiscal Year | TTM | FY 2024 | FY 2023 | FY 2022 | FY 2021 | FY 2020 | 2015 - 2019 |
---|---|---|---|---|---|---|---|
Period Ending | Jun '25 Jun 30, 2025 | Dec '24 Dec 31, 2024 | Dec '23 Dec 31, 2023 | Dec '22 Dec 31, 2022 | Dec '21 Dec 31, 2021 | Dec '20 Dec 31, 2020 | 2015 - 2019 |
Revenue | 6,084 | 6,076 | 5,723 | 4,539 | 4,229 | 4,611 | Upgrade
|
Revenue Growth (YoY) | 2.68% | 6.16% | 26.09% | 7.32% | -8.27% | -5.89% | Upgrade
|
Cost of Revenue | 2,967 | 2,963 | 2,734 | 2,306 | 2,131 | 2,160 | Upgrade
|
Gross Profit | 3,116 | 3,112 | 2,990 | 2,233 | 2,099 | 2,451 | Upgrade
|
Selling, General & Admin | 2,691 | 2,668 | 2,430 | 2,065 | 1,946 | 1,957 | Upgrade
|
Operating Expenses | 2,691 | 2,668 | 2,430 | 2,065 | 1,946 | 1,957 | Upgrade
|
Operating Income | 425.32 | 444.24 | 559.38 | 168.19 | 153.23 | 493.64 | Upgrade
|
Interest Expense | -15.59 | -16.51 | -16.35 | -26.18 | -27.84 | -31.61 | Upgrade
|
Interest & Investment Income | 4.61 | 3.34 | 2.64 | 4.44 | 6.54 | 8.57 | Upgrade
|
Earnings From Equity Investments | -1.55 | -4.49 | -2.04 | - | - | - | Upgrade
|
Currency Exchange Gain (Loss) | 1.52 | 1.52 | -1.27 | 0.57 | -0.76 | -3.57 | Upgrade
|
Other Non Operating Income (Expenses) | 11.35 | 1.36 | 8.67 | 4.19 | 3.27 | -11.26 | Upgrade
|
EBT Excluding Unusual Items | 425.66 | 429.46 | 551.03 | 151.21 | 134.45 | 455.78 | Upgrade
|
Gain (Loss) on Sale of Assets | -0.24 | -0.24 | -2.43 | -0.57 | -7.85 | -37.99 | Upgrade
|
Asset Writedown | - | - | - | -5.64 | - | -73.7 | Upgrade
|
Other Unusual Items | 6 | 6 | 1.24 | 4.84 | 64.36 | 88.02 | Upgrade
|
Pretax Income | 431.42 | 435.23 | 549.83 | 149.84 | 190.96 | 432.11 | Upgrade
|
Income Tax Expense | 92.23 | 90.04 | 116.07 | 39.1 | 29.86 | 71.63 | Upgrade
|
Earnings From Continuing Operations | 339.18 | 345.19 | 433.77 | 110.74 | 161.11 | 360.47 | Upgrade
|
Minority Interest in Earnings | 5.46 | 7.44 | 6.31 | - | - | 9.32 | Upgrade
|
Net Income | 344.65 | 352.63 | 440.07 | 110.74 | 161.11 | 369.79 | Upgrade
|
Net Income to Common | 344.65 | 352.63 | 440.07 | 110.74 | 161.11 | 369.79 | Upgrade
|
Net Income Growth | -0.80% | -19.87% | 297.40% | -31.26% | -56.43% | 2.48% | Upgrade
|
Shares Outstanding (Basic) | 43 | 43 | 43 | 43 | 42 | 42 | Upgrade
|
Shares Outstanding (Diluted) | 43 | 43 | 43 | 43 | 47 | 48 | Upgrade
|
Shares Change (YoY) | -0.04% | 0.01% | 1.07% | -9.96% | -0.48% | 10.89% | Upgrade
|
EPS (Basic) | 8.00 | 8.19 | 10.21 | 2.60 | 3.84 | 8.71 | Upgrade
|
EPS (Diluted) | 8.00 | 8.18 | 10.21 | 2.59 | 3.57 | 7.93 | Upgrade
|
EPS Growth | -0.65% | -19.84% | 293.75% | -27.38% | -55.00% | -5.71% | Upgrade
|
Free Cash Flow | 476.86 | 105.8 | 414.88 | 219.12 | 325.07 | 967.78 | Upgrade
|
Free Cash Flow Per Share | 11.06 | 2.45 | 9.62 | 5.14 | 6.86 | 20.33 | Upgrade
|
Dividend Per Share | 8.174 | 8.174 | 8.257 | 2.513 | 2.184 | 7.917 | Upgrade
|
Dividend Growth | -1.00% | -1.00% | 228.56% | 15.06% | -72.41% | 45.00% | Upgrade
|
Gross Margin | 51.23% | 51.23% | 52.23% | 49.20% | 49.62% | 53.15% | Upgrade
|
Operating Margin | 6.99% | 7.31% | 9.77% | 3.71% | 3.62% | 10.71% | Upgrade
|
Profit Margin | 5.67% | 5.80% | 7.69% | 2.44% | 3.81% | 8.02% | Upgrade
|
Free Cash Flow Margin | 7.84% | 1.74% | 7.25% | 4.83% | 7.69% | 20.99% | Upgrade
|
EBITDA | 702.91 | 737.42 | 825.74 | 401.64 | 392.93 | 765.93 | Upgrade
|
EBITDA Margin | 11.55% | 12.14% | 14.43% | 8.85% | 9.29% | 16.61% | Upgrade
|
D&A For EBITDA | 277.59 | 293.19 | 266.37 | 233.45 | 239.7 | 272.29 | Upgrade
|
EBIT | 425.32 | 444.24 | 559.38 | 168.19 | 153.23 | 493.64 | Upgrade
|
EBIT Margin | 6.99% | 7.31% | 9.77% | 3.71% | 3.62% | 10.71% | Upgrade
|
Effective Tax Rate | 21.38% | 20.69% | 21.11% | 26.09% | 15.63% | 16.58% | Upgrade
|
Source: S&P Global Market Intelligence. Standard template. Financial Sources.